Group 1 - The core viewpoint of the article indicates that the black sector has experienced a significant decline and is expected to see a rebound in the near future due to the "anti-involution" trading logic, which unfolds in three phases [1] - Currently, the market is in the second phase, where the initial high expectations have led to a price correction as there are no concrete measures to support supply-side contraction [1] - A recent meeting held by the Ministry of Industry and Information Technology and other departments focused on the photovoltaic industry, discussing details related to the "anti-involution" measures, which may revitalize certain commodities like coking coal [1] Group 2 - The steel export resilience continues, and steel mills maintain profitability, indicating limited changes in the steel industry's fundamentals [1] - The expectation of a Federal Reserve interest rate cut in September adds to the potential for a rebound in the black sector, with key insights expected from the Jackson Hole global central bank meeting scheduled for August 21-23 [1] - Overall, the black sector is considered undervalued and is anticipated to undergo a correction after the recent downturn [1]
